Rapid and simple detection of Glaesserella parasuis in synovial fluid by recombinase polymerase amplification and lateral flow strip

Abstract Background Glaesserella parasuis (G. parasuis) is an influential pathogen of the pig, which induces high morbidity and mortality in naive pig populations in the pig industry.
